JAVA软件研发工程师(高级)
10-17k大连市专科5-10年
职位描述
岗位职责:
1.负责公司平台及相关模块系统的设计、优化以及研发工作,保证系统的高性能和高可用性;
2.参与基于现有产品的架构设计与改造,实现产品组件化,微服务组件化开发;
3.参与项目开发,攻关疑难问题;
4.完成运维支持保障工作;
5.帮助内外部客户分析和理解业务需求,设计和转化需求 。
岗位要求:
1、5-10年以上 JAVA WEB开发经验,精通springboot、Spring Cloud等微服务架构;
2、编程基本功扎实、深入理解面向对象、设计模式,熟悉JVM原理和调优有较强的学习能力;
3、掌握关系型数据库、非关系型数据库和分析型数据库mysql、Oracle、reids、mongodb、 es、tidb等,具备sql性能调优能力;
4、熟悉缓存技术等相关产品,如reids、memcached等;
5、熟练使用消息队列如kafka、RocketMQ等产品;
6、熟悉CI/CD流程以及和相关平台、容器化等相关技术;
7、有大型分布式、高并发、高负载、高可用性系统设计和稳定性经验优先;
8、精准把握需求,对领域驱动设计有较深理解,有从0到1设计框架或模块重构的实际经验;
9、有较强的自我驱动能力,学习能力强,执行力好,善于沟通协作,能够深刻影响其他人,能够承担工作压力。
加分项
1、参与设计过SAAS系统、数据中台、业务中台、数据处理等经验;
2、有过开源贡献、开源作品等优先。
20,861+ 岗位更新等你来订阅
一键订阅最新的岗位,每周送达
🎉恭喜你,订阅成功
继续订阅您可以在邮箱中随时取消订阅